How Verizon Wireless Careers Remote Works

Verizon Wireless Careers Remote refers to official employment opportunities available to U.S.-based professionals working partly or fully from home. These roles span technical, operational, and strategic functions, supporting everything from network optimization and software development to customer engagement and security. Unlike temporary shifts, many roles are built for sustainable remote contribution, integrating secure collaboration tools and performance tracking systems.

Candidates engage through Verizon’s dedicated career portal, where roles are clearly categorized by function, experience level, and geographic proximity—though remote eligibility spans the entire country. Applications include structured interviews, skills assessments, and role-specific evaluations, ensuring alignment between candidate expertise and organizational needs.
